However, a new segment where there will be so-called Residence-'Yachts' is about to come to to fruition with the build contract for the "Ulyssia" being signed in China. China Merchants Cruise Shipbuilding (CMCS) now has the contract and this vessel will be built for delivery in 2031.
This vessel was previously expected to be built at the Meyer Werft yard in Germany which is known for its prowess at building cruise ships. So it is quite interesting that a contract was signed in China.
Espen Oeino is responsible for the design. The project will comprise 122 private residences and 22 guest suites.
